Risedronate is a heterocyclic orally active aminobisphosphonate.1 Like other bisphosphonates, it inhibits bone resorption.2,1 In addition, it has antimalarial activity and inhibits growth of P. falciparum in vitro (IC50 = 20.3 µM) and P. berghei in vivo (25 mg/kg for one week).3 It also inhibits protein prenylation by preventing the transfer of a farnesyl pyrophosphate group to parasite proteins. Formulations containing risedronate have been used to reduce fracture risk in both age- and steroid-related osteoporosis.4,2,1
